Mineral Identification and Interpretation:
SGS Minerals P.O. Box 4300, 185 Concession Street, Lakefield, Ontario, Canada K0L 2H0a division of SGS Canada Inc. Tel: (705) 652-2000 Fax: (705) 652-6365 www.sgs.com www.sgs.com/met
Member of the SGS Group (SGS SA)
Mineral identification and interpretation involve matching the diffraction pattern of an unknown material topatterns of single-phase reference materials. The reference patterns are compiled by the Joint Committee onPowder Diffraction Standards - International Center for Diffraction Data (JCPDS-ICDD) database and releasedon software as Powder Diffraction Files (PDF).
Interpretations do not reflect the presence of non-crystalline and/or amorphous compounds. Mineralproportions are based on relative peak heights and may be strongly influenced by crystallinity, structural groupor preferred orientations. Interpretations and relative proportions should be accompanied by supportingpetrographic and geochemical data (Whole Rock Analysis, Inductively Coupled Plasma - Optical EmissionSpectroscopy, etc.).

Summary of Qualitative X-ray Diffraction Results
Crystalline Mineral Assemblage (relative proportions based on peak height)Sample Major Moderate Minor Trace
Ro Tail Decant - potassium feldspar, quartz, mica, *allanite, *monazite,plagioclase hematite, zircon, *bastnaestite,
ferrocolumbite,monetite *palygorskite,*montmorillonite
* tentative identification due to low concentrations, diffraction line overlap or poor crystallinity
Mineral CompositionAllanite (Ca,Ce)2(Fe2+,Fe3+)Al2O(SiO4)(Si2O7)(OH)Bastnaestite Ce(CO3)FColumbite (Fe,Mn)Nb2O6
Hematite Fe2O3
Mica K(Mg,Fe)Al2Si3AlO10(OH)2
Monazite (Ce,La,Y,Th)PO4
Monetite CaPO3(OH)Montmorillonite (Al,Mg)8(Si4O10)3(OH)10·12H2OPalygorskite (Mg,Al)2Si4O10(OH)·4H2OPlagioclase (NaSi,CaAl)AlSi2O8
Potassium Feldspar KAlSi3O8
Quartz SiO2
Zircon ZrSiO4
